A partnership between parents and school administration to assist our Mendham Township community in fostering our children’s success.

WHAT DOES PACSS DO?

Image of cut out figures standing in a circle

Provides input on special needs to the school district and community.

Fosters awareness and acceptance of special needs in the school environment and community.

Supports the Department of Special Services with workshops, presentations and training.

Assists parents in their communication with teachers and administrators.

Develops topics of interest, programming and speakers concerning special needs as well as topics affecting the wider school community as a whole.

 
 
 

WHAT IS PACSS MISSION?

Picture of children holding up the earth

To support Mendham Township School District’s objective of affording all students in our community a comprehensive educational experience by providing information, communication,awareness, education, training and acceptance for our parents, faculty, staff, students and our broader community.
